The 2007CHEVROLETAVALANCHE carries 492 consumer safety complaints in NHTSA's Office of Defects Investigation database for this specific model-year cohort. Within that volume, owners reported 14 crashes, 13 fires, 18 injuries, and 0 fatalities. No NCAP 5-star crash-test rating is available for this model year in the federal database.

Component-level analysis is where model-year complaints become actionable: the top complaint category for the 2007 AVALANCHE is air bags with 223 filings, followed by unknown or other (63) and structure (35). Concentration in one or two component groups is the classic signature of a systemic defect; a flat distribution usually reflects normal aging, warranty complaints, or isolated build-plant variability. This model year has 4 active recall campaigns, which means the manufacturer is obligated to remedy the covered defect at no charge for the life of the vehicle — the full NHTSA campaign numbers are listed below.

NHTSA currently has 57 investigation files overlapping the 2007 AVALANCHE, and 2 remain open. 20250618AIR BAGS

First recall, Only dealer on Island (Hawaii) went out of business and couldn't be done by a GM dealer. Windshield washer fluid heater was removed by a mechanic shop at my own expense. Second recall, The passenger airbag inflator hasn't been done due to the fact that 2007 - 2014 Chevy Avalanche, Tahoe, Suburban & GMC Yukon are known for cracked dashboards which includes my Avalanche. My dashboard was cracked before the airbag recall and I covered the dashboard with fiberglass mat and resin to repair it as a new dashboard was not covered by warranty and exceeded over $2,000.00 to replace. The area to access the airbag is sealed and would require a new dashboard. There is now a new Chevy dealer here that can do the recall but I would have to pay the cost to replace the dashboard so it hasn't been done as I'm not able or willing to pay for the additional expense.

20240611CrashAIR BAGS

The contact owned a 2007 Chevrolet Avalanche. The contact stated that while driving at approximately 60 MPH, he lost control of the vehicle after driving over a pothole and crashed into a telephone pole. The pole fell on the vehicle and the fire department had to remove the contact from the vehicle. The front passenger's side of the vehicle was damaged. The air bags in the vehicle failed to deploy during the impact. The contact sustained three fractured ribs and one lacerated lung which required medical attention via hospital. The vehicle was towed and deemed destroyed. A police report was filed. The contact mentioned that the vehicle was previously serviced for an unknown NHTSA Campaign Number for the Air Bags prior to the crash. The manufacturer was not notified of the failure. The failure mileage was approximately 100,000.

20230524SUSPENSION

We are repair facility. on or about 5/2/2023 the vehicle was towed into our shop with the right front wheel bearing sheared off - the customer stated he did not have any impact/accident with the vehicle. We noted that the wheel bearing still rotated - no explanation on why the hub would shear off. At the time, we inspected the entire front suspension (with extra emphasis on the left front bearing/hub assembly) and found no deficiencies. On, or about 5/19/23 the vehicle was towed into the shop - the left front hub/wheel bearing assembly had sheared off. In 30+ years in business, we've never seen a hub shaft sheer - let alone 2 on the same vehicle
